Курсовая работа: Микропроцессорное устройство управления электронными весами
ldi r24
add r2,r24
adcr3,r0
rjmpl12
l13: stX+,r20;загрузка стоимости в память
stX+,r21
;преобразование чисел в символы
ldiR26,low(dysplay_table); загрузка начального адреса буфера
ldi R27,high(dysplay_table);дисплея в регистр X.
ldir16,0; заполнение буфера нулевыми символами
ldi r17,0
cpi r16,16
brlo l14
st X,r17
inc к16
l14: ldi r28,low(weight)
ldi r29,high(weight)
ldY+,r16; загрузка веса из памяти
ld Y+,r17
rjmp IntToStr
ldi r26,low(dysplay_table+4); загрузка начального адреса буфера
ldi r27,high(dysplay_table+4);дисплея в регистр X.
ldY+,r16; загрузка цены из памяти
ldY+,r17
rjmpIntToStr
ldir26,low(dysplay_table+8); загрузка начального адреса буфера
ldi r27,high(dysplay_table+8);дисплея в регистр X.
ldY+,r16; загрузка стоимости из памяти
ld Y+,r17